You can also record FullHD video at frame rates up to 120fps (NTSC), or 100fps (PAL). Video - The camera records 4K UHD video, with 30, 25 and 24fps available, and 100mbps compression. The camera features an automatic panoramic mode, where you simply press the shutter release button and pan the camera from one side to the other. Creative Styles available include: Standard, Vivid, Neutral, Clear, Deep, Light, Portrait, Landscape, Sunset, Night Scene, Autumn leaves, Black & White, Sepia, Style Box (1-6), and you can customise the Contrast (-3 to +3 steps), Saturation (-3 to +3 steps), and Sharpness (-3 to +3 steps). Sony Alpha A6400 White-balance test imagesĭigital Filters - The HDR mode automatically merges a number of photos, taken at different exposures, to create an image with increased dynamic range and results are good. ![]() There's a slight improvement in noise performance at higher ISO speeds, when compared to the Sony Alpha A6500, with slightly better detail retention shooting at ISO3200 and ISO6400, and the camera gives a slightly higher usable ISO speed, with ISO12800, ISO25600 and ISO51200 results looking better on the A6400. High ISO NR was set to Normal, and there are options of Low, and Off. At ISO51200 there's a noticeable increase in chroma noise, as the image quality deteriorates, and this speed (and above) is best avoided. At ISO25600 and ISO32000 colour drops, further. At ISO12800 there's another drop in detail, and noise is visible, but well controlled. Detail drops as noise increases at ISO6400. For best results we'd recommend you stick to ISO speeds under ISO3200, although ISO3200 shows reasonable levels of detail. ISO Noise Performance - The camera has an ISO range of ISO100 to ISO32000, which can be extended up to ISO102400. ![]() ![]() ![]() Ilze notes that due to the fear of positioning oneself on the past conflict, people still try to not take a personal position, and despite the end of the authoritarian regime the one-party system never stopped existing in people's minds. Also known as Furniture City, Grand Rapids has kept its role as the leading center of office furniture in the U.S., hosting prestigious companies such as Steelcase and Herman Miller. The city achieved this by diversifying its manufacturing base and attracting companies from various industries―including aerospace, medical, furniture and steel production. With a nearly 21% share of manufacturing jobs, the city is the only one in the region that has more blue-collar jobs today than it did back in the 1990s. While many Midwestern cities have been trying to recover from the devastating effects of decades of deindustrialization, Grand Rapids has emerged as a star in the Rust Belt’s comeback narrative, able to maintain a relatively solid manufacturing base despite major shifts in the global economy. Moreover, having witnessed a 13% bump in its number of residents since 1950, Grand Rapids was one of only four cities in the study that grew its population during the last six decades (the other cities were Fort Wayne, Columbus and Madison). Encouragingly, the city’s share of millennials increased by 53% between 20.īeer City garnered 12 out of a maximum of 20 points for its population growth with a 6% increase since 2008, which landed it in fifth place for this metric. It also earned an above-average score for wage growth―with a 21% increase between 20―and its unemployment reduction (a 36% drop in the last decade). It scored highest for both its labor force participation and its decrease in the overall poverty rate (15 out of 15 points for each). Grand Rapids took the first spot with 78 points, a 15-point lead ahead of the runner-up. As detailed in our Methodology, we awarded points for each city’s performance across the following indicators: population and income growth, unemployment and poverty reduction, increases in labor force participation (LFP), educational attainment levels, housing units and median home value. It is a simple daily puzzle with even simpler rules. Wordle is the most recent digital word game set to take over the world of word puzzle game lovers. The ones for adults are larger and have the added difficulty that the words can also be written backward or diagonally. The puzzles for kids, for example, tend to be smaller and the words are hidden only vertically or horizontally in the grid. These types of word puzzle games are also easily adapted to players of different ages. The puzzles are usually divided into themes or, at least, the words on the list share something in common. It is a puzzle-like game in which the players receive a list of words that they must find within a grid of letters. Just as with Crosswords, Word Search is also a classic well-known to all. Instead, it focuses on logic with the players having to find a way to fill the crosswords' grid with a set list of words. Although they share part of the name and the same grid configuration, the latter does not involve any clues nor does it require any type of language knowledge. This is usually a definition or an example of the use of the word.Ĭrosswords should not be confused with Fill-In Crosswords. ![]() The players need to fill in the squares with words based on a clue. Regardless of the configuration of the game, the rules are always the same. In others, there is no grid at all, and the rows and columns of squares make up different shapes. In some versions, the players are the ones that need to add the black squares as they go. Yet, there are games with other configurations too. The name itself immediately sprouts the image of a grid of black and white squares overlapping each other in some sections. CrosswordsĬrossword puzzles are a classic that hardly needs an introduction. To collect their points, the players must play words containing them. The letters are worth different points depending on their frequency in the language in question. Each player receives a set of letters and the goal is to build words with them and lay them down in such a way that they overlap on the board, crossword-style. Their rules and gameplay may be different, but in general, they are board games in which the board is divided into regular squares and special ones (that provide extra points). These types of word games are frequently grouped under the names Scrabble or Scrabble-like since this is the most famous and popular game within this category.
